Summary: Introduction: The lack of attention paid by policymakers to the views and role of young people in societal matters, including health, has been a contributor factor for the poor youth involvement in the development of health-related policies. The CO-CREATE (CC) project aims to collaborate with adolescents across Europe in developing policy ideas that contribute to overweight and obesity prevention. Aim: Present the strategies for the recruitment and engagement of youth in CC project in Portugal. Methods: In order to recruit for a diversity of youths, the Portuguese CC Team identified the scout organization CNE (Corpo Nacional de Escutas) as the most relevant gatekeeper, being the biggest Portuguese youth association. The principles of youth-led participatory action research were employed to design 3 Youth Alliances, temporal gathering of a group of young people that work together towards a common goal: Scout groups of Oeiras, Parque das Nações and São Domingos de Rana. Results: Several opportunities were created to promote the Portuguese youth engagement in the project such as the planning and organization of local and national Dialogue Forums and the presentation of youth policy ideas to three political parties of the Portuguese Parliament. Recommendations from the CC youth for encouraging youth involvement in the development of policies are highlighted below: - Promote training and empower youth, for example, through and in schools; - Create opportunities for youth to be part of national and international projects as active partners is needed, and facilitating youth promoting this via their channels; - Establish partnership with existing youth organizations to foster synergies; - Use tools that ensure equal and balanced participation in discussions between youth and stakeholders. Conclusion: Nowadays young people’s voices remain underrepresented in health policy processes, however CC is an example of a successful initiative that was able to motivate and mobilize youth in Portugal.
